--github @typedef links don't make sense #1027

Using --github, the generated links for @typedef target unexpected lines in source code. They seem to target entities they are used in, rather than where the type was defined.

Try for example the ActiveQuery source link: https://github.com/jaydenseric/graphql-react/blob/99142e9974499e54513026ec933d1e5d3e82eeac/readme.md#activequery

You would expect it to target here instead.

  • What version of documentation.js are you using?: v5.4.0
  • How are you running documentation.js (on the CLI, Node.js API, Grunt, other?): CLI
